Hyundai Venue Facelift Latest Update
Last Updated on 16th July;24 : Engine: It's expected that the engine options will remain the same. This includes a 1.2-litre petrol engine that produces 83 PS and 114 Nm, paired with a 5-speed manual transmission. There's also a 1.0-litre turbo-petrol engine delivering 120 PS and 172 Nm, which can be matched with either a 6-speed manual or a 7-speed dual-clutch automatic transmission. Additionally, a 1.5-litre diesel engine generating 116 PS and 250 Nm will be available, but only with a 6-speed manual transmission.
Suspension: It is expected to have a McPherson strut with coil spring suspension at the front and a Coupled torsion beam axle with coil spring at the rear. For braking, it will use disc brakes at the front and drum brakes at the back.
Features: The facelifted version is expected to come with a revamped cabin and updated infotainment screen. It will also have a driver display, LED lighting, automatic climate control, keyless entry, premium speakers, wireless phone charger, sunroof, and ORVM, among others. Additional features include a 360-degree camera, front and rear parking sensors, six airbags, ABS with EBD, ESC, BAS, VSM, and hill assist control. Plus, it will be equipped with adv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S).
Colour: The updated version will offer a new range of colour options. Right now, the current version is available in six solid colours: Denim Blue, Typhoon Silver, Titan Grey, Atlas White, Abyss Black, and Fiery Red. There's also one dual-tone option: Fiery Red with an Abyss Black roof.
Ground clearance: It is expected to have a ground clearance of 195 mm.
Rivals: It will continue to compete with the Tata Nexon, Maruti Fronx, Maruti Suzuki Brezza, Mahindra 3XO, Renault Kiger, Kia Sonet, Nissan Magnite, and more.
Price: The Hyundai Venue Facelift is expected to be priced in a range of Rs 10.00 Lakh to Rs 15.00 Lakh.
